GENERAL RECOMMENDATIONS

The equipment should be used in compliance with the procedures described in the
manual and never for purposes other than those detailed in the manual.
The user is responsible for installing, operating and servicing the equipment in
accordance with the instructions listed in this manual.
Only use genuine manufacturer resin cartridges especially for this product.
Do not drink the water produced by Dem 10.
Do not block or crush the inlet or outlet pipes of the equipment or the sterilizer.
If the equipment is not operated according to the instructions in this manual or is not
properly maintained, the manufacturer cannot be held responsible for any fault,
damage or malfunctioning of the equipment.
When used in conjunction with a sterilizer, replace resin cartridges immediately once

Intended use: This manual is an integral part of the product and must be kept close to
the equipment for easy and quick reference. The equipment is to be used only for the
purpose for which it is designed.
Dem 10:
Device designed for the demineralization of drinking water
and manual supply to steam sterilizers.
